05 4.7 Quad Cab Exhaust Vibration
Can anyone please comment on an experience with this problem. While in gear and releasing the brake, there is a vibration which seems to be in the exhaust system. If the a/c is on, it is worse. Dealer and factory rep report that this is "acceptable engine resonance" I don't buy it. At this time they say there is no fix. Looks like it will have to go to arbitration.
I got NO help from the dealer on this one. I even requested that the area DM drive it. Was told it was normal exhaust resonance. Sure! Never met the person by the way. What is normal anyway? Did some research and complained to Daimler Chrysler. Still no results. I found a TSB on the web for an exhaust vibration damper. I ordered it and installed it. The TSB described my problem exactly. Vibration at idle or while in gear at idle. After installing the damper on the crossover pipe as instructed, the vibration immediately went away. This bulletin was listed for the 5.7 engine only. TSB 11-002-05 Vibration At Idle 2005 DR/DH Ram Truck. This bulletin applies to vehicles equipped with 5.7L engines, sales code EZA and automatic transmissions
